Understanding the HKS GT II Turbo Kit

The HKS GT II Turbo Kit is designed to optimize the performance of the Evo X’s 2.0-liter turbocharged engine. This kit includes a larger turbocharger, upgraded intercooler, and enhanced exhaust components. The goal is to increase airflow and reduce turbo lag while maintaining engine reliability.

Components of the HKS GT II Turbo Kit

  • GT II Turbocharger
  • High-performance intercooler
  • Upgraded exhaust manifold
  • Performance downpipe
  • ECU tuning software

Each component plays a crucial role in enhancing the overall performance of the vehicle. The GT II Turbocharger, for instance, is designed to provide increased boost pressure and improved efficiency, while the upgraded intercooler helps to keep intake temperatures low, ensuring optimal performance.

Performance Testing Methodology

To accurately assess the performance gains from the HKS GT II Turbo Kit, a series of tests were conducted. This involved baseline runs with the stock setup followed by testing with the HKS kit installed. The following parameters were measured:

  • Horsepower and torque output
  • Boost levels
  • 0-60 mph acceleration times
  • Quarter-mile times
  • Engine temperatures

All tests were performed on a dynamometer under controlled conditions to ensure accuracy and repeatability. The vehicle was also monitored for any signs of mechanical stress or failure throughout the testing process.

Baseline Performance Data

Before installing the HKS GT II Turbo Kit, the Evo X was tested in its stock form. The baseline performance figures recorded were:

  • Horsepower: 291 hp
  • Torque: 300 lb-ft
  • 0-60 mph: 5.2 seconds
  • Quarter-mile: 13.5 seconds

These figures represent the standard performance metrics for the Evo X, showcasing its capabilities as a factory model.

Performance Gains with HKS GT II Turbo Kit

After installing the HKS GT II Turbo Kit and performing necessary ECU tuning, the Evo X was retested to evaluate the performance improvements. The results were impressive:

  • Horsepower: 380 hp
  • Torque: 360 lb-ft
  • 0-60 mph: 4.5 seconds
  • Quarter-mile: 12.1 seconds

The gains of nearly 90 horsepower and 60 lb-ft of torque demonstrate the effectiveness of the HKS GT II Turbo Kit. The reduction in 0-60 mph time and quarter-mile time further highlights the performance enhancement.

Reliability and Engine Health

While performance gains are crucial, reliability is equally important when modifying a vehicle. Throughout the testing process, the Evo X was monitored for signs of strain or failure. Key observations included:

  • Consistent oil pressure readings
  • No signs of detonation or knocking
  • Stable engine temperatures under load
  • Durability of the turbo components

These observations suggest that with proper installation and tuning, the HKS GT II Turbo Kit can be a reliable option for enhancing the Evo X’s performance without compromising engine integrity.
